Common Questions People Have About Identify Inmates in Gainesville, Florida with Our Search Tool
Many users wonder about the types of information they can expect when using the tool. Typically, results include details such as the inmateโs location within the correctional system, scheduled court appearances, and release information when publicly available. It is important to note that the tool only presents data that is legally accessible through government sources, ensuring compliance with privacy regulations. Users should understand that the platform does not provide confidential or restricted information beyond what is already part of the public record.
Another frequent question revolves with how often the information is updated. The system is designed to reflect changes in inmate status as they are reported by official correctional facilities. Since updates depend on the frequency of data releases from these sources, there may be slight delays between an event occurring and its appearance in the search results. Understanding this process helps users interpret the information correctly and set realistic expectations about timeliness and data availability.

Things People Often Misunderstand
One common misconception is that the tool provides real-time updates directly from the facility. In reality, the data is pulled from official sources at scheduled intervals, which means there may be a lag between when an event occurs and when it appears in the system. Clarifying this helps users understand that delays do not indicate inaccuracies, but rather the time needed for official reporting processes. Setting these expectations supports a more realistic user experience.
